需求:在开发公众号的时候必然会遇到很多页面跳转,例如用户点击分享跳进来的问题,进入不同详情页的问题,域名回调的作问题, 如果想本地调试的话,需要以下配置。

本地host文件配置:
作用:当在浏览器输入 m.51purse.com时,将匹配127.0.0.1这个ip

webpack代理配置

module.exports = {devServer: {// 这里的host属性和端口可以认为把当前这个项目启动到那个  **域名(ip)+端口**  上面去host: 'm.51purse.com',// 设置默认端口port: 80,// 设置代理proxy: {/*** changeOrigin:true* /api/test* http://localhost:5000/test* changeOrigin:false* /api/test* http://localhost:5000/api/test*/'/api':{// 设置目标API地址target: 'http://localhost:3000',// 如果要代理 websocketsws: false,// 将主机标头的原点改为目标URLchangeOrigin: false}  }}
}

然后使用管理员的方式启动项目,目的是强制使用80端口,如果不使用管理员,webpack会自己随便找一个端口

强制80端口使用

然后在浏览器使用http://m.imooc.com实际上是访问127.0.0.1

实验成功

第一步:host和port 配置域名,可以理解为你要把这个项目启动在哪个主机上面,默认80端口。

第一点:填写127.0.0.1就代表你要将当前项目启动在127.0.0.1也就是当前主机上,123.14.12.36就启动在123.14.12.36上面。
第二点:如果host填写的是域名,node会通过查找host文件或者网络上的DNS服务器查找到对应的IP,将当前项目启动在目标IP上面)

第二步:在 host 文件配置

第三步:启动项目

结论:在host文件配置域名ip绑定之后,在本台电脑发出的所有的 m.51purse.com 请求都会转到127.0.0.1这个ip

webpack代理 host文件 微信小程序公众号开发必配相关推荐

  1. 微信小程序公众号开发

    微信小程序&公众号开发 一.什么是微信开发 二.微信开放平台 三.微信公众平台 四.小程序与公众号的区别 1. 用途不同 2. 运营方式不同 3. 操作方法不同 4. 用户体验不同(公众号操作 ...

  2. fiddler使用教程+抓包实践+filder抓包APP+HTTPS,PC微信小程序公众号抓包笔记,fidder插件

    fiddler使用教程+抓包实践+filder抓包APP+HTTPS,PC微信小程序公众号抓包笔记,fidder插件 fiddler使用教程 界面 File->captur traffic 开启 ...

  3. 开源全平台版知识付费系统源码 支持微信小程序+公众号+H5+PC端

    分享一个开源全平台版知识付费系统源码,系统支持微信小程序+公众号+H5+PC端,一套系统实现全端数据及用户体系全面打通,轻松实现店铺全网一站式运营.含完整代码包和详细搭建教程. 系统支持视频课程.音频 ...

  4. 微信小程序公众号开发者自动编译,热启动,自动保存

    微信小程序公众号开发者自动编译,热启动,自动保存 1.自动保存 选择左上角设置➡编辑器设置➡勾选需要的设置即可 2.热启动 选择右上角详情➡本地设置➡勾选启动代码自动热重载(建议搭配自动保存使用)

  5. 微信小程序/公众号/开放平台账号被冻结后原始ID找回方法

    1. 问题: 微信小程序/公众号/开放平台账号长时间不用被冻结,想再次使用找回时需要原始ID,原始ID已忘记.(适用于所有原始ID忘记找回). 2. 解决办法 ##2. 1. 打开用于开发小程序/公众 ...

  6. 微信小程序+公众号的流量主收入图在线制作微信小程序源码

    微信小程序+公众号的流量主收入图在线制作微信小程序源码,这是一款流量主制作生成小工具,支持小程序流量主图制作生成,也支持公众号的流量主制作生成. 每一种制作都包含了所有的 流量主 模式,用户自己填写选 ...

  7. 渗透测试-微信小程序-公众号测试经验总结

    微信小程序-公众号测试 微信公众号H5端 微信公众号H5端 限制手段及绕过方法: 1.未做限制 使用其他浏览器可直接打开页面进行浏览 2.通过 UserAgent 来限制 现象:使用其他浏览器打开后会 ...

  8. 微信小程序应用号开发教程!博卡君通宵吐血赶稿

    微信应用号(微信公众平台小程序,「应用号」的新称呼)终于来了!开源中国社区的博卡君通宵吐血赶稿写出的微信公众平台应用号开发教程!大家赶紧来学习一下吧 对了,昨天晚间微信小程序开发文档官方版发布了 微信 ...

  9. 如何找到靠谱的微信小程序,公众号H5开发外包,定制开发公司?

    只要经营公司企业或多或少会有一些互联网开发外包项目,需要有长期稳定的靠谱开发外包公司来未公司提供长期软件的定制开发服务. 易企达作为H5.小程序开发公司站在一个专业开发小程序.公众号H5的角度上,为大 ...

最新文章

  1. python:未找到命令
  2. Oracle Study之--PL/SQL Developer软件错误
  3. centos mysql卸载重装_提高性能,MySQL 读写分离环境搭建
  4. Mysql创建、删除用户
  5. wxWidgets:wxHeaderColumnSimple类用法
  6. 例5-17和例5-18
  7. linux fedora下实现锐捷认证
  8. 操作系统面试题目详解
  9. springboot拦截器与过滤器详解
  10. vlan划分_什么样的网络需要划分VLAN?
  11. 企业内网巡航扫描神器
  12. 一篇文章告诉你[C++]数组初始化
  13. 贪心法—LeetCode 452 用最少数量的箭引爆气球
  14. Leetcode1293.网格中的最短路径
  15. 第十一届河南省程序设计大赛----部分题解
  16. 中国移动java项目_Java Web开发-项目部分(中国移动科技综合管理系统)视频——私塾在线提供...
  17. 《深入浅出WPF》——模板学习
  18. 大一计算机论文_大学计算机论文
  19. 已满的c盘如何清理无用的文件
  20. 零刻数据提供多地优质BGP双线接入服务

热门文章

  1. Day212.OAuth2、微信二维码登入注册功能、用户登录信息前后端供、讲师列表前后端 -谷粒学院
  2. 【Fluent】如何快速地设置wall壁面/zones区域的边界条件boundary condition?例如当存在很多wall壁面时,快速批量地修改材料等边界条件
  3. 【厚积薄发系列】读书笔记3—《麦肯锡-问题分析与解决技巧》小记
  4. 思想——坚定不移的信仰
  5. apache安装错误error: APR notfound解决办法
  6. 中国女式西装行业发展前景预测及数据专项调研报告2022年版
  7. 基于spaCy的领域命名实体识别
  8. 002-ESP32学习开发(SDK)-测试网络摄像头(OV2640),实现远程视频监控(花生壳http映射)
  9. 什么!?改BUG最牛的人竟然是一位皇帝!!集合前来觐见!
  10. b站黑马Java就业班笔记P101-P200